Output dc3b320cc32a478d355aff7aa14e21db8843bbbcd3e7d46a24f5fc7b4f3f7edd:3

value
19499862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df14a8faf4d9f87955489f451287b6d52be9131 OP_EQUAL
address
MGTt8UqQvNvPTYQfMmMxMtxHZVPydr7opB
transaction
dc3b320cc32a478d355aff7aa14e21db8843bbbcd3e7d46a24f5fc7b4f3f7edd
spent
true